Hi - sorry my rumor hasn't got much of a foundation. Maybe five years ago, a neighbor related that one about the NH state prison work detail building the white two-story cottage and boat house on Dolly Island. It's a real nice looking old lake cottage. I'll ask him about it soon as I get back. I have a b & w photo, somewhere, from 1920 or so of a six sided cottage on Horse Island w/ three men from Stoneham Mass, posing with large fish on the shoreline ice and a lone women posing with a broom on the cottage door step. Will try to round it up.
